Doccenter - Damage: treatment of roof (bricks)
Past: chemical-biological attackcaused soiling and deterioration
of materials
Now: soiling and protectinglayer removed by water under
high pressure
Future: applying hydrorepellentwill cause big problems (inside
drying of wet bricks)

Adobe properties: Grain size distribution
I A.S.T.M. Standard D422− 63
I Fraction > 75µmI Sets of sieve
I 2, 36mm − 1, 18mm − 600µm − 300µm − 150µm − 75µm
I Sieve shaker
I Portion retained is weighed
I Sieves are cleaned with brush
I Fraction passing calculated related to total oven-dry weight

Adobe properties: Sedimentation
I A.S.T.M. Standard D422− 63I Fraction < 75µm
I Wet sieving
I Dispersion reagent (sodium hexametaphosphate, 4%weight)
I Soaking during 16h
I Stirring during 15min
I Constant temperature bath 20 ◦CI Hydrometer 151H readings

Adobe properties: Atterberg’s limits
I Influence of water on materialI Different states depending on water content
I Liquid limit: between liquid and plastic stateI Plastic limit: between plastic and semi-solid stateI Shrinkage limit: between semi-solid and solid state
I How to determine?I Liquid limit: device of CasagrandeI Plastic limit: rolling threadsI Shrinkage limit: shrinkage dishes (not available)
I Fraction < 425µm
Sam De Jongh, Matthias Van Wijnendaele Building Pathologies in Cuenca, Ecuador
Thesis targetsMethodology
ResultsFuture
NetworkDoccenterAdobe propertiesSeismic study
Adobe properties: Atterberg’s limits
Plasticity Index = Liquid limit− Plastic limit
Liquid limit Plastic limit Plasticity Index
Ona 1 32,1 20,3 12Ona 2 30,6 21,2 9Ona 3 34,7 23,9 11
Cuenca 1 34,5 27,0 8Cuenca 2 34,0 25,7 8
First classification on basis of limits: silty clay with low plasticity

Seismic study: earthen structures threatened
Damaging mechanism
Project area in AndesGreat risk for earthquakes
PGA = 0, 25g10% chance in 50 years (Garcia, 2000)
↔
Damage
Earthen materials in project areaBrick and concrete studied (Jimenez, 2002)
PGA = 0, 1g − 0, 2g (Getty, 1996)Damage initiation in unreinforced adobe
